Dubai Hosts the 1st Men's Health Congress

Dubai – United Arab Emirates, 11 December 2017: Under the patronage of His Highness Sheikh Hamdan b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Deputy Ruler of Dubai, UAE Minister of Finance and President of the Dubai Health Authority, the first edition of Men’s Health Congress, focusing exclusively on men’s health, will be held from the 13th to the 15th of December this year, at the Mohammed bin Rashid Academic Medical Centre in Dubai Healthcare City.
The 3-day Men’s Health Congress is a highly specialized conference and exhibition, delving deeply into 3 core areas of men’s physical health, mental health and social well-being and covering various topics including Male Hormones, Prostate Cancer, Stress, Depression, Anxiety, Eating Disorder, Panic disorder, Social Support, Social Networks and Social isolation among other key areas of concern for men.
Men’s health Congress aims to promote healthier lives for men, foster research that supports men’s health; and build on achievements already made. Therefore, to increase regional awareness about Men's Health, the first edition of the Men’s Health Congress will open its doors to the public on its first day of inauguration that is scheduled to be 13th of December 2017 from 9:00 – 15:30 at the Mohammed bin Rashid Academic Medical Center, Dubai Healthcare City. This will be a full day round table and ask the experts sessions at the event, which allows the public to interact with the experts and also seize the opportunity to hear from other members and individuals while networking.
Over 30 speakers from Canada, Europe, and Asia and 400 medical experts and professionals from different parts of the world are expected to attend the medical conference and exhibition and attendees will also get the opportunity to attend 11 sessions and a dedicated workshop on greenlight laser. The workshop being held on the 3rd day of the conference will feature a special session by renowned expert, Prof. Dean Elterman, from Toronto, Canada, who will discuss Men’s Health Benign Prostatic Hyperplasia (BPH Hands-on).
Commenting on the launch of the first edition of Men’s Health Congress in Dubai, Dr. Salam Al Hasani, Chairman of Organizing Committee - Consultant Urologist & Assistant professor, Dubai Hospital said: "Our mission is to promote education, research and awareness to cater to the overall healthcare needs of men, right from adolescence to old age, and our primary goal is to encourage the public and healthcare providers to explore new ideas while also advocate new public health policies that address the various healthcare concerns of men in particular. And, in order to achieve this goal, Men’s Health Congress, is particularly designed to focus on identifying new opportunities for cooperation and collaboration between different specialties and disciplines of men’s health.”
An exhibition, running parallel to the conference, will showcase latest products and technologies that are currently used in the treatment of Benign Diseases of the Prostate: BPH (Enlargement) and Prostatitis, Medical and Surgical Treatments, Male Hormones, Male Psychology, Obesity and Cardiovascular Diseases, Prostate Cancer and Lower Urinary Tract Symptoms in Men.
The first edition of Men’s Health Congress is organized by INDEX Conferences and Exhibitions, a member of INDEX Holding, and the event is sponsored by Julphar Gulf Pharmaceutical Industries, Astellas Pharma International, Algorithm, Pharma Trade UAE- Coloplast, NMC Hospital and Sobi Middle East FZ LLC, Al Zahrawi Hospital and in collaboration with Friends of Patient Cancer (SHANAB), and it is supported by British Society for Sexual Medicine, European Society for Sexual Medicine and European Society of Oncological Urology.
